What would be the duties of Next Generation Librarians? Definitely it would include the following: --Distribution of content via digital tools such as blogs and wikis for the library system website. --Develop and deliver library instruction through podcasts and multimedia webcasts. --Promote community via new technologies within the library and virtually via IM and other emerging communication mechanisms. --Enhance Library's web presence with current content and methods for distribution such as RSS. --Investigate and implement new technologies that may enhance the Library System's web presence.
